Nike is suing the shoe designer.

beer drops on my keytar (morrisp), Wednesday, 31 March 2021 00:23 (five years ago)

Nike is suing the shoe designer.

On what grounds? He bought the sneakers and customized them, and is now reselling them. Right? So what's the problem?

but also fuck you (unperson), Wednesday, 31 March 2021 00:25 (five years ago)

On the grounds that the shoes are likely to confuse consumers and dilute Nike's trademarks. "In fact, there is already evidence of significant confusion and delusion occurring in the marketplace, including calls to boycott Nike in response to the launch of MSCHF's Satan Shoes based on the mistaken belief that Nike has authorized or approved this product," Nike says.

(They also claim safety concerns - ""According to media reports, the red ink and drop of literal human blood is incorporated into the sole of each shoe (...) Making changes to the midsole may pose safety risks for consumers.")
